Dot Matrix Printers

1
How it works:
●

●

Punches ink onto the
paper, like a typewriter.
Uses patterns of dots to
make letters.

2
How it works:
●

●

Letters are made up of
patterns.
Usually 7 dots vertically, but
variations have been
observed.

3
How it works:
●

●

Each character has a map of
dots that are printed.
For example:
–

H has 7 dots in the first
column, two dots in position 4
for the next two, then 7 dots
for the final part.

Pros and Cons
●

●

The cheapest per page
method for printing.
Simple to build and maintain.

●

●

Very low resolution.
Doesn't cope that well with
colour.
